Within pneumatic cylinders, sensors play a pivotal role in ascertaining the linear whereabouts of the piston, a paramount factor in applications demanding meticulous positional feedback. Among the prevalent sensors employed in such cylinders are magnetic proximity detectors, capable of perceiving the magnetic signature emitted by a magnet strategically placed within the cylinder's piston.

Essential constituents of pneumatic cylinder merchandise encompass the cylinder casing, the piston element, and the connecting rod. The cylinder casing serves as the primary enclosure, wherein the piston facilitates the transformation of compressed air energy into a rectilinear movement. The velocity of a pneumatic cylinder can be modulated through the utilization of an electronic pressure regulating device (EPR) or a mass flow control mechanism (MFC). EPRs function to manage the internal air pressure within the cylinder, whereas MFCs are employed to regulate the influx of air into the cylinder. September 15th, 2022.
Air-powered cylinders, frequently denoted as pneumatic actuators or simply air actuators, represent mechanical tools that harness the energy of compressed air to displace a given load along a straight trajectory. A prevalent variety of these actuators comprises a piston and an attached rod that glide within an enclosed cylinder, with the piston carrying out the specified linear motion.
The ISO 15552 standard sets forth specifications for pneumatic cylinders featuring either a single or dual rod design, capable of enduring a maximum operational pressure reaching 10 bar (equivalent to 1000 kPa) and boasting bore diameters ranging from 32 mm to 320 mm. This normative document specifically governs the use of cylinders that incorporate removable mounting mechanisms. August 18, 2024.
